Night-shift staff: Floor 4 of the Tellhaven Building opens this week. After 21:00, access is via the rear stairwell only; the lifts are locked out overnight during the settling period. Complete a walk-through of the new floor once per shift and log it. The stairwell keypad accepts the code below.

badge for yahop-fawep: bdg-XBKXI-68071

Handover — Ravensmoor Regional Chess Final

To: receiving site, Calder Hall

All 48 signed score sheets from Sunday's final are collated, checked against the pairing cards, and sealed in the blue folder. Arbiter notes included. Do not unseal before the appeals window closes Friday. Ingrid has verified the count twice. Transport is arranged for tomorrow morning via Quickstep Couriers. The driver must receive the hand-over instruction that follows below.

dispatch memo: the sorius tamius courier leaves the praeth ledger at gate 4873 under passcode 928014

Vendor note: Linkferry handles deep-link routing for the Orvella mobile apps. Their routing console migrates to a new dashboard next month; old API tokens stop working at cutover. We've regenerated tokens in staging with no issues, production swap is scheduled for the next release window. No action needed from feature teams yet. For cutover questions, contact the Linkferry liaison below.

escalation mailbox, kaweg-kahif: druwyn.sordor@nelvroworks.corp

Handover note — Tamsin to Rueben

The score sheets from the Dunmarch regional chess final are boxed and sealed on my desk, forty-one games plus the arbiter's log. Records team wants originals, not scans, so they go by courier to the Fennick Hall archive tomorrow morning. Everything is indexed by round; the index card is taped inside the lid.

When the courier collects the box, state the confidential instruction appended below.

drop instructions, bahif-bahip: the norax feniel courier leaves the drumir kaseth rusir ledger at gate 1983 under passcode 849948